So my last outing was a pretty decent one. The longest of the year so far, and I am pretty happy with the way I pitched. I was also very happy with my mechanics and my arm slot because that is what has caused inconsistency this year. I gave up 2 runs, one of them on the longest home run I think I have ever given up, and the other on a bloop single. I was also getting alot more fly balls the other day, which is prety abnormal for me. However, it was not indicative of the way the game was going. Usually if I am giving up alot of fly ball outs its because I am up in the zone and probably getting hit hard. These fly balls were more of the lazy variety and were a result of fastballs in on the hands, and change ups low and away.
